ZIVRA: A platform for integrating extended reality into stroke rehabilitation


Beschrijving

The ZIVRA platform is a proof-of-concept digital infrastructure that enables therapists to monitor and evaluate the quality of arm- and hand exercises performed by stroke patients using XR applications from multiple providers. The platform collects, analyses, and visualizes movement data obtained through sensors (e.g., headset tracking, wearables, or external measurement systems). The platform aims to identify compensatory movements and to translate complex movement data into clear and meaningful visualizations. This is intended to support therapists in promoting correct execution of exercises, hereby reducing the risk of overuse and secondary injuries during independent training with XR applications. Furthermore, the platform seeks to enhance interoperability between XR applications from different providers and clinical systems by contributing to the exploration of future standards for movement data in rehabilitation.
